Physician Assistant is a growing field in Maine. In Maine, 140 more physician assistant professionals were working in 2010, than there were in 2006. Thus, the field of physician assistant has grown by 23% in Maine. This growth is slower than the change in the number of physician assistant professionals around the country. Nationally, the number of physician assistant professionals has grown by 29% from 2006 to 2010.

The amount earned by physician assistant professionals is increasing in Maine. Physician assistant professionals earned a yearly mean salary of $80,520 in 2006. They earned a yearly mean salary of $84,090 in 2010.

As the number of physician assistant professionals is increasing in Maine state, the number of students graduating from the only accredited physician assistant school in Maine state is decreasing. In 2006 there were 47 physician assistant graduates from physician assistant courses in Maine and in 2010 there were 45 graduates.
There was a decrease in the number of physician assistant school degree or certificate graduates in Maine by 4%. Most of these graduates, or 100%, earned a master's degree in physician assistant.
